Price and efficiency are key factors when choosing a car – and this is often where the real differences emerge.
Leapmotor T03 is clearly cheaper – starting at 16,200 £ , while the Ford Puma costs 23,900 £ . That’s a price difference of around 7,714 £.
In terms of energy consumption, the Ford Puma is clearly more efficient: consuming 13 kWh/100km compared to 16.3 kWh/100km for the Leapmotor T03. That’s a difference of about 3.3 kWh/100km.
As for electric range, the Ford Puma offers markedly more range – reaching up to 417 km, about 152 km more than the Leapmotor T03.
Power, torque and acceleration are the classic benchmarks for car enthusiasts – and here, some clear differences start to show.
When it comes to engine power, the Ford Puma offers considerably more power – delivering 168 HP compared to 95 HP. That’s roughly 73 HP more horsepower.
When accelerating from 0 to 100 km/h, the Ford Puma is clearly quicker – completing the sprint in 7.4 s, while the Leapmotor T03 takes 12.7 s. That’s about 5.3 s quicker.
There’s also a difference in torque: the Ford Puma delivers significantly more torque with 290 Nm compared to 158 Nm. That’s about 132 Nm more.
Cabin size, boot volume and payload all play a role in everyday practicality. Here, comfort and flexibility make the difference.
Seats: Ford Puma offers more seats – 5 vs 4.
In terms of curb weight, Leapmotor T03 is a bit lighter – 1,175 kg compared to 1,316 kg. The difference is around 141 kg.
Looking at boot space, the Ford Puma offers substantially more boot space – 523 L compared to 210 L. That’s a difference of about 313 L.
When it comes to payload, the Ford Puma carries clearly more – 469 kg compared to 300 kg. That’s a difference of about 169 kg.

Leapmotor T03 is a compact electric city car that blends bold styling with practical urban ease, making it an appealing choice for commuters who value smart tech and everyday affordability. It feels nimble in traffic and cleverly packaged inside, though it’s best suited to short urban trips rather than long highway journeys.

The Ford Puma blends sporty styling with practical everyday usability, making it a smart choice for drivers who want flair without sacrificing versatility. Its engaging driving character and clever interior packaging give it a more dynamic and useful feel than many rivals.
